MARSEILLE: Hundreds of fans charging through streets holding chairs above their heads ready to throw and bloodied, bare-chested men brawling with police -- football’s plague of violence has returned with a vengeance in France.

English and Russian supporters fought pitched battles in Marseille ahead of their countries’ Euro Championships opener on Saturday (Sunday in Manila), with bottles and cafe chairs flying and clouds of teargas choking the city’s Vieux-Port district.
